JAMESTOWN – Police tell WNYNewsNow that they are investigating a burglary.

A crime scene unit was set up directly in front of 322 Newland Ave. where at least eight yellow evidence markers were down.
“We are investigating a burglary,” said Police Chief Harry Snellings.
Several community reporters sent messages to our Facebook page stating that there had been a drive-by shooting in the area, speculation we have not been able to confirm.

“I live in the apartments across the street, (and) I didn’t hear any shots,” said one neighbor.
“No one has been shot,” said Chief Snellings. “Not true.”
There’s no immediate word on injuries or suspects in the case.
